Parker411 New Member 5 Member For: 6y 3m 11d Posted 17/03/19 05:45 AM Share Posted 17/03/19 05:45 AM Could anyone help me with some more detail on removing that round plastic cover under the seat, please? Link to comment https://www.fordxr6turbo.com/forum/topic/58327-sedan-fuel-pump-install-how-to/page/9/#findComment-1678676 Share on other sites More sharing options...
k31th less WHY; more WOT Site Developer 29,576 Member For: 17y 2m 18d Gender: Male Location: Melbourne Posted 17/03/19 05:48 AM Share Posted 17/03/19 05:48 AM it's just a bunch of screws around the edge of the circle mount. for the fuel lines, there's a bit of finessing with where you apply the pressure (a pick set is a very valuable tool to use for those connectors) to get them off the 3 fuel line connections (make sure to re-connect them in the same order, e.g. mark which is which). if you mean the bit of grey plastic over the top of the whole thing, just un-plug the obviously removable bit and then lever under the edges with a flat-head and pull upwards to remove it 1 Link to comment https://www.fordxr6turbo.com/forum/topic/58327-sedan-fuel-pump-install-how-to/page/9/#findComment-1678677 Share on other sites More sharing options...
